The Results After 90 Days
Numbers don't lie:
| Metric | Before Automation | After Automation |
|---|---|---|
| Hours spent on repurposing/week | 15–20 | 2–3 (review only) |
| Content assets produced/week | 4–6 | 20+ |
| Twitter engagement rate | 1.2% | 2.8% |
| LinkedIn post views | 500–1k | 3k–10k |
| Reddit post upvotes | 20–50 | 100–300 |
| New newsletter subscribers/week | 12 | 34 |
| Time to first engagement after publish | 4–6 hours | 1–2 hours |
The system pays for itself in less than a week.
Should You Build This?
Yes, if:
- You publish at least 1 blog post per week
- You're active on 3+ social platforms
- You have technical skills or a developer on your team
- You value your time at >$50/hour
No, if:
- You're solo and can only manage 1–2 platforms manually
- You don't have a content base to repurpose
- You need something turn-key (hire a VA instead)

Final Thoughts
Building this system was one of the best investments I've made in my business. The time saved goes into actual product work and customer conversations.
The secret? Start small.
- Automate just ONE asset type for ONE platform.
- Measure the time saved and quality.
- Add another platform.
- Iterate.
Don't try to build the whole thing at once.
And if you're going to use AI, do it like the pros: build systems, not prompts.
